Crawlspace foundation rep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a building’s main level, specifically in the crawlspace area.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ation, identifying problems such as sagging or uneven supports, and implementing solutions like installing new piers, supports, or braces.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further damage, and improve the overall structural integrity of the property. Proper repair work can help ensure the longevity of the building and maintain a safe, stable environment inside the home or commercial space.

Many common problems that crawlspace foundation repair services help resolve include settling or shifting of the foundation, which can cause uneven floors, cracks in walls, and misaligned doors or windows. Moisture intrusion and poor drainage are also frequent issues that can weaken the foundation over time. Repair professionals may also address issues related to wood rot, mold, or pests that thrive in damp environments. By fixing these problems, property owners can reduce the risk of costly repairs down the line and improve the safety and comfort of their spaces.

Discover typical Crawlspace Foundation Repair project ranges for La Vergne, TN.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for crawlspace foundation repair 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of damage and necessary repairs. For example, minor leveling might cost around $2,500, while extensive underpinning could reach $8,000 or more.

Repair Methods - Costs vary based on the repair method used, such as pier and beam or concrete underpinning. Pier and beam repairs often fall between $2,500 and $6,000, whereas underpinning can range from $4,000 to $10,000.

Additional Expenses - Additional costs may include soil stabilization or moisture control, which can add $500 to $2,500 to the total repair budget. These services are recommended based on specific crawlspace conditions.

Factors Influencing Cost - The size of the crawlspace, severity of damage, and local labor rates influence the overall cost. Variations in project scope can lead to costs that range significantly from one property to another.

What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or floors, musty odors, and increased pest activity in the home.

How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local foundation repair professionals may use methods such as piering, underpinning, or installing support jacks to stabilize and restore the foundation.

Is crawlspace repair necessary if I notice mold or moisture? Yes, addressing moisture issues is important to prevent further damage and mold growth; professionals can recommend appropriate waterproofing and ventilation solutions.

What causes crawlspace foundation issues? Common causes include soil settlement, poor drainage, excess moisture, and t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.
